linux oracle 网络安全 编程
发布时间:2013-01-02 08:15:31
声明:moonwalker 作于2008年4月26日 转载请注明出处指针对一部分初学者来说一直是一个无法逾越的障碍,没有指针的C语言就好像没有左腿的短跑运动员。今天我来试试换一种方法来理解指针,希望能帮还在为指针挣扎的朋友们理清思路,高手略过即可。我们先认为内存是一家客栈(看起来这和老掉牙的大楼的比喻没什么区别,但是请你耐心看下去)。同大部分的客栈一样,这家客栈有天、地、人等各种档次的房间,用现在的话就是单人间、双人间、四人间等等。来住店的客人也是车水马龙,三教九流都有,我们看看都有哪些人:快乐单身汉char,还有char的小弟unsigned char,他们只住单人间;short int, ......【阅读全文】
发布时间:2013-01-02 01:46:25
#include <stdio.h>int main(){ while(1) { int prime(int k); int n; printf("请输入一个整数:\n"); scanf("%d",&n); printf("判断这个数是不是素数,1是素数0不是素数,结果:%d\n",prime(n)); } return 0; } int prime(int ......【阅读全文】
发布时间:2013-01-01 19:57:16
#include <stdio.h>int main()//求1!+2!+。。。。。。+100!的值{ long int m,n,k,sum; sum=0; for(m=1;m<=100;m++) { for(k=1,n=1;n<=m;n++)//切记k的赋值不能在for语句里面否则会出很大问题。 { k=k*n; } sum=sum+k; } printf("the sum i......【阅读全文】
发布时间:2013-01-01 19:38:08
printf(格式控制,输出列表) 格式控制包括格式说明和格式字符。 格式说明由“%”和格式字符组成,如%d%f等。它的作用是将输出的数据转换为指定的格式输出。格式说明总是由“%”字符开始的。不同类型的数据用不同的格式字符。 格式字符有d,o,x,u,c,s,f,e,g等。 如 %d整型输出,%ld长整型输出, %o以八进制数形式输出整数, %x以十六进制数形式输出整数, %u以十进制数输出unsigned型数据(无符号数)。 %c用来输出一个字符, %s用来输出一个字符串, %f用来输出实数,以小数形式输出, %e以指数形式输出实数, %g根据大小自动选f格式或e格式,......【阅读全文】
发布时间:2013-01-01 01:37:40
#include <stdio.h>int main(){ int a,b,c; printf("input three numbers:\n"); scanf("%d,%d,%d",&a,&b,&c); if(a>b) { int d; d=b; b=a; a=d; } else if(b>c) { int e; &nbs......【阅读全文】